Description

Multifunctional tray with paper plastic
Technical Field
The utility model relates to a tray technical field for the packing carton especially relates to a take multi-functional tray that paper was moulded.
Background
The paper-plastic is made of paper, and various shapes can be made by folding, curling, cutting and pasting and the like. The tray that uses in the cooperation in packing box/box can adopt paper to mould the preparation and form, in daily production, the shortcoming that the tray that adopts paper to mould the preparation alone exists regrets: the adopted paperboard has too large area, so that the modulus of the row is small, the productivity is low, the cost is high, the function in use is very single, the product bearing function can be realized, and the environment is not protected. Detailed Description
For further understanding of the features and technical means of the present invention, as well as the specific objects and functions attained by the present invention, the present invention will be described in further detail with reference to the following detailed description and the accompanying drawings.

Referring to fig. 1-5, the present invention provides a multifunctional tray with paper-plastic, including paper-plastic part 26 and paper-card part 10, the upper surface of paper-plastic part 26 forms recessed tray groove 12, three side surfaces of paper-plastic part 26 extend downward to enclose and form inner cavity 27, three side surfaces of paper-plastic part 10 corresponding to paper-plastic part 26 extend upward to enclose and form paper-plastic part accommodating groove 18, paper-plastic part 26 is disposed in paper-plastic part accommodating groove 18 of paper-card part 10 to form placing cavity 14, and the lower surface of tray groove 12 is higher than the upper surface of placing cavity 14.
The paper-plastic part 26 comprises a central plane A25, a left side plane A22, a right side plane A15 and a rear side plane A23, wherein the left side plane A22 and the right side plane A15 are respectively and integrally formed at two opposite sides of the central plane A25 along the length direction of the central plane A25, the rear side plane A23 is integrally formed at one side of the central plane A25 along the width direction of the central plane A25, and an inner cavity 27 is defined by the left side plane A22, the right side plane A15 and the rear side plane A23; the heights of the left side surface A22, the right side surface A15 and the back side surface A23 are the same, and the heights of the left side surface A22, the right side surface A15 and the back side surface A23 are greater than the depth of the tray groove 12.
The paper clip part 10 comprises a central surface B28, a left side surface B17, a right side surface B19 and a rear side surface B16, wherein the left side surface B17 and the right side surface B19 are respectively and integrally formed on two opposite sides of the central surface B28 along the length direction, the rear side surface B16 is integrally formed on one side of the central surface B28 along the width direction, and a paper-plastic part accommodating groove 18 with the shape corresponding to the shape of the paper-plastic part 26 is defined by the left side surface B17, the right side surface B19 and the rear side surface B16 in a surrounding mode. The side of the center plane B28 opposite the rear side plane B16 is integrally formed with the front cover 13.
In practice, the left side a22, the right side a15, and the back side a23 may be respectively attached and fixed to the left side B17, the right side B19, and the back side B16.
The front cover surface 13 is integrally formed with an attaching surface a21 along one side in the length direction, and by providing the attaching surface a21, when the paper plastic part 26 and the paper card part 10 are in a combined state, the attaching surface a21 is attached to the lower surface of the central surface a25, so that the front cover surface 13 can close the placing cavity 14. A bonding surface B20 connected to the rear surface B16 is integrally formed on both opposite sides of the left side surface B17 and the right side surface B19 in the longitudinal direction, and the left side surface B17 and the right side surface B19 are connected to the front cover surface 13 and the rear surface B16 by providing the bonding surface B20, thereby enhancing the fastening degree at the time of connection.
The two opposite sides of the tray groove 12 in the length direction are provided with a abdication bar groove 11 near the opening, so that the product placed in the tray groove can be taken out conveniently under the condition that the shape of the tray groove is adaptive to the product.
In a preferred embodiment, V-shaped grooves 24 are formed at the junctions between the central plane a25 and the left side plane a22, the right side plane a15 and the rear side plane a23, respectively, so as to facilitate the downward folding and shaping of the left side plane a22, the right side plane a15 and the rear side plane a23 during processing.
V-shaped grooves 24 are formed at the joints of the central plane B28 and the left side plane B17, the right side plane B19 and the rear side plane B16 respectively. The left side face B17, the right side face B19 and the rear side face B16 are conveniently folded upwards and shaped during processing. The junction between the central plane B28 and the front cover surface 13 is formed with a V-shaped groove 24 to facilitate folding and shaping the front cover surface 13 during machining.
In the embodiment, on one hand, a concave tray groove is formed on the upper surface of the paper-plastic part, and a product can be placed on the tray groove for display, and on the other hand, the paper-plastic part is arranged in the paper-plastic part accommodating groove of the paper clamping part to form a placing cavity, the lower surface of the tray groove is higher than the upper surface of the placing cavity, and objects such as a shell and a specification of the product can be accommodated in the placing cavity, so that the space is reasonably utilized, and therefore, the tray has multiple functions through the structural arrangement; in addition, the combined structure of the paper-plastic part and the paper card part is adopted, so that the size of the paper board forming the paper-plastic part is reduced, the number of paper-plastic parts formed on the paper board is increased, the cost is reduced, and the productivity is improved.
